WoW Moviewatch: The Story


It probably makes me sound like the biggest fanboy ever to say so, but I think that Cranius may be my favorite musical performer right now. Something appeals to me about the emotion and earnestness he brings to his music, and the interesting arrangements he creates in each song. His work is unique and compelling, and I look forward to each new song he produces. That's why it's so exciting to see Legs and Cranius release The Story.

Just like in Wrought, Legs has again managed to create a compelling story in the machinima. Each tableau and action fits Cranius's music perfectly. There's really absolutely nothing negative I could say about her work in The Story. Hell, it's so good I'm probably going to put this video up on the overhead at my own wedding. When my fiancee and I finished watching it, we both D'awwwwed-out-loud.

I think Legs and Cranius are an unparalleled team. Their work blends together amazingly, and I look forward to seeing what they might create next together.
